@Greg H. is pretty spot on with his information about HUD Homes. I'm new to Bigger Pockets so not sure if I can post a link but I will to help you all. One of the HUD AMs that covers the west coast states has a website where if you opt in, they will send you a weekly excel spreadsheet of all there aged properties that are geared to investors and are priced fairly well. The website is http://www.blbhomesforsale.com.  I personally like looking at spreadsheets.  It just makes it easier to filter.  I hope that helps.
